diff --git a/.forgejo/workflows/check.yaml b/.forgejo/workflows/check.yaml index 1bb2eab..32a2b61 100644 --- a/.forgejo/workflows/check.yaml +++ b/.forgejo/workflows/check.yaml @@ -21,6 +21,8 @@ jobs: - name: Checkout code uses: actions/checkout@v6 + with: + fetch-tags: true - name: Setup Rust toolchain run: | diff --git a/.forgejo/workflows/publish.yaml b/.forgejo/workflows/publish.yaml index d4746dc..532d4e1 100644 --- a/.forgejo/workflows/publish.yaml +++ b/.forgejo/workflows/publish.yaml @@ -15,6 +15,8 @@ jobs: - name: Checkout code uses: actions/checkout@v6 + with: + fetch-tags: true - name: Setup Rust toolchain run: | diff --git a/.justfile b/.justfile index 44378bd..8a1a9f2 100644 --- a/.justfile +++ b/.justfile @@ -300,14 +300,14 @@ alias cl := clean # Build project with Cargo [group: 'build'] build: update - cargo build + cargo build --locked alias b := build # Release build [group: 'build'] release-build: update verify - cargo build --release + cargo build --locked --release alias rb := release-build